Troopers: Man Had 15 Grams of Ecstasy, 11 Ounces Marijuana

Somers state troopers said Lucas A. Erder was stooped for speeding in the town of Bedford when police discovered the drugs.

A 21-year-old Connecticut man is facing several felony charges after state troopers in Somers found him in possession of 15 grams of MDMA ecstasy and 11 ounces of marijuana.

Lucas A. Erder, of Norfolk, was stopped for speeding on I-684 in the town of Bedford on May 8 at around 7:45 p.m. He was traveling at 88 mph in a 65-mph speed zone, state police said. 

Once the trooper got to his car, he detected an odor of marijuana emanating from the vehicle. With the help of a K9 police also found 15 grams of MDMA ecstasy and 11 ounces of marijuana, police said.

Erder was charged with third-degree criminal possession of a controlled substance and third-degree criminal possession of marijuana, both felonies. 

He was arraigned in the Town of Bedford Curt and remanded to Westchester County Jail on $75,000 bail.
